Gordon Ramsay, the famous British chef and television personality, escorted his daughter to the altar Holly on his best day. The young woman, linked to the Olympic champion from 2023 Adam Peatycelebrated a dream wedding in the Abbey of St. Peter and St. Paul in Bath, the iconic location seen in the Bridgerton series, on December 27th. But the smiles and the dream location were not enough to hide the family disagreements.

The great absentees

Adam Peaty decided to exclude his mother and brother from the guest list, while he would have allowed his father to participate in the ceremony “only if he sat at the back”.

At the basis of this decision there are conflicts that have never been resolved. The failure to invite his mother Carolinev triggered a very harsh reaction from his relatives, who on social media accused the athlete of having “distanced himself from his origins” and of having transformed under the weight of fame. Caroline declared that she was “heartbroken”, revealing a pain that has never healed. To complicate matters, the constant clashes with his older brother James, who was arrested and then released on bail after alleged threats made to Adam. The decision was made by the athlete despite his family having already booked accommodation and purchased clothes and gifts for the Olympian and his Holly Ramsay. Sources close to Adam report that the champion changed his mind during the Christmas period and communicated his decision to him at the same time.

Gordon’s “fiery” speech

Gordon Ramsay, father of the bride, gave a speech during the wedding breakfast criticizing the absence of Adam’s parents. According to the Mirror, the chef praised his daughter for her beauty, before telling the groom Adam that he was a “lucky man”. Addressing his wife Tana, he then added: “Look at Tana and you’ll see what awaits you”, understood by many as an attack on the sportsman’s parents. To then conclude: “It’s a shame that you don’t have the same one” but “Tana will be a good mother for both of you.” Caroline Peaty believes the chef was already planning on throwing this dig at her. A family source told the Daily Mail that: “Caroline can’t believe Gordon brought up family problems in his speech. It is scandalous and very offensive. By saying that Tana will be a good mom to both of them, Caroline seems like a bad mom. It was a cruel dig at him. He always did his best for all his children. She’s a great mom. Who says it wasn’t planned?”
